What Makes Kanjeevaram Saree Draping Different from Regular Saree Draping?

Kanjeevaram Saree Draping is distinctly more technical than everyday saree draping because the fabric itself is heavy — a genuine Kanjivaram silk can weigh between 700 grams and 1.2 kilograms — and the broad zari border adds stiffness that resists standard pleating methods. An untrained draper who uses techniques suited for lightweight chiffon or georgette will produce uneven, bulky pleats that sag within the first hour of a ceremony. Specialist artists in Bhubaneswar are trained to anchor the saree at the waist with reinforced underskirt pins, create precision knife pleats of exactly 5 to 7 folds, and drape the pallu over the shoulder so the full zari design faces outward for photographs. This differs fundamentally from a silk saree draping style used for lighter Mysore or Banarasi silks. The result is a structured, architectural look that flatters the body and keeps the heavy fabric secure through hours of ritual movement, sitting, and standing.

Popular Draping Styles Available in Bhubaneswar

Bhubaneswar's growing multicultural wedding scene means draping artists here are familiar with several regional styles. The Nivi drape — the most universally flattering — works for both South Indian and Odia brides who want a classic, pallu-over-shoulder silhouette. The Madisar or Iyengar style, a South Indian saree draping technique requiring a single nine-yard saree, is popular for Brahmin weddings and temple ceremonies near Lingaraj area. The Coorg or Kodagu style, where the pallu is draped at the back, is chosen by brides who want a distinctive look for sangeet and reception events. Traditional saree pleating for the Gujarati style — pallu draped to the front — is another option offered by versatile draping artists in Jaydev Vihar and Kharvel Nagar salons. Each style requires a different pin placement, pleat count, and pallu length, which is why it is essential to confirm your preferred style during the booking consultation rather than on the wedding morning itself.

What Should You Prepare Before Your Kanjeevaram Saree Draping Appointment?

Preparation before a Kanjeevaram Saree Draping session significantly affects the final result. Wash and starch the petticoat to match your saree colour at least 24 hours in advance, as a stiff, well-fitted petticoat provides the structural base for neat pleats. Have your blouse fully stitched and fitted; a loose blouse back will cause the pallu to slip. Carry at least 15 to 20 safety pins, including both large and small sizes, as Kanjivaram silk needs more anchoring than lighter fabrics. If you have booked a trousseau saree styling session for multiple sarees — for the reception, mehendi, or haldi — share the schedule with your artist so they can plan time accordingly. Avoid applying body lotion below the waist on the morning of draping, as oily skin causes the petticoat to slide. If you are pairing the service with a pre-bridal beauty package that includes skin treatments or hair rituals, schedule draping as the final step in your morning routine.

What is the difference between Madisar draping and regular South Indian saree draping?
Madisar is a traditional South Indian saree draping style used specifically in Tamil Brahmin ceremonies. It requires a nine-yard saree instead of the standard six yards, and the lower portion is tucked between the legs in a dhoti-like style. It is far more structured and ritually significant than the standard Nivi drape used in everyday South Indian weddings.
How do I keep a Kanjivaram saree from slipping during a long wedding ceremony?
The most effective method is using a well-starched petticoat in a matching colour, tucking the saree tightly at the waist, and using at least 12 to 15 safety pins at strategic anchor points — waist, shoulder, and pallu fold. A specialist in bridal saree draping service will also add hidden stitches at the pleat bundle for ceremonies lasting more than four hours.

Does the weight of the Kanjeevaram saree affect how it should be draped differently from other silks?
Yes, significantly. A Kanjivaram silk saree is heavier than Mysore silk or Banarasi by 40 to 60 percent, which means the waist tuck must be tighter, the pleat count adjusted to 5 to 7 instead of the usual 7 to 9, and more anchor pins used at the shoulder and waist. A traditional saree pleating technique designed for lightweight fabric will not hold on a Kanjivaram.
